Claims (1)

반송컨베이어(2)와, 이 반송컨베이어의 옆에서 이 컨베이어 위까지의 Y축 방향 및 이 컨베이어의 반송방향과 평행하는 X축 방향으로 각각의 서보모우터(13), (14)에 종동(從動)하여 이동가능하며, 아랫면 부분을 이 아랫면부분에 흡기구멍(17)을 보유한 흡착면(18)으로 한 진공핸드(7)와, 전기한 반송컨베이어 옆에 있어서 진공핸드의 이동높이 레빌의 상하에 정면으로 마주보는 형상으로 설치된 X선 발생장치(8) 및 X선 인식장치(9)와, 이 X선 발생장치 옆에 설치된 드릴장치(10)와, 전기한 서보모우터에 단락(短絡)하고, 설정모우드에 의하여 진공핸드를 반송 컨베이어위의 흡착위치로부터 동 위치에서 진공핸드에 흡착되는 다층기판(B)의 기준마크(B2)가 전기한 X선 발생장치와 X선 인식장치 사이에 도달한, 센터링 위치로 교습하고, 또한 발생 모우드에 의하여 진공핸드를 센터링위치로부터 전기한 기준마크가 드릴장치의 바로밑에 도달한 천공위치로 이동제어하는 컴퓨터(15)와 전기한 컴퓨터 및 X선 인식장치와 연결하여, 콘소울(21)조작에 의한 서보모우터를 통한 기준마크의 조준결과를 모니터(20)로 연상을 보내는 화상처리부(19)로 이루어진 것을 특징으로 하는 다층기판의 기준구멍 개공장치.The conveying conveyor 2 and the servomotor 13 and 14 follow the Y-axis direction from the side of this conveyance conveyor to this conveyor, and the X-axis direction parallel to the conveyance direction of this conveyor. A vacuum hand 7 having a lower surface portion as an adsorption surface 18 having an intake hole 17 in the lower surface portion thereof, and a moving height level of the vacuum hand next to the conveying conveyor. X-ray generator (8) and X-ray recognition device (9) installed in a shape facing each other in front of it, a drill device (10) provided next to the X-ray generator, and a short circuit to the electric servomotor. The reference mode (B 2 ) of the multilayer board (B) adsorbed to the vacuum hand at the same position from the adsorption position on the conveyer by the setting mode, between the X-ray generator and the X-ray recognition device. Reached, teaching into the centering position, and also by the generation mode Servo by operating the cone sole 21 by connecting the computer 15 and the X-ray recognition device with the computer 15 which controls the movement of the ball hand from the centering position to the drilling position where the reference mark is reached just below the drill apparatus. A reference hole opening device for a multi-layer substrate, characterized in that the image processing unit 19 sends an image of the aiming result of the reference mark through the monitor to the monitor 20. ※ 참고사항 : 최초출원 내용에 의하여 공개하는 것임.※ Note: The disclosure is based on the initial application.
